Were developing a game using the unity webplayer. And we run into a strange issue. Selecting fullscreen on internet explorer 8 results in the webplayer to halt. No fullscreen.
I try IE6,7…works fine. Firefox → fine. Chrome works fine …just internet explorer 8.
Then I went on to other unity games that allow fullscreen…and they show the same problem.
My question is…is this a bug? If so…is there a work around?

Its a known behavior but I’m not sure if it is a bug (in unity) or an enforced thing from IE8 to ensure that you can’t “take over control of the desktop”. IE8 changed a few things on the security end
I tested some more, IE8 under XP doesnt show this behaviour.
Fullscreen does work in the webplayer in IE8 under XP. It doesnt work under IE8 and Vista/Windows 7.
I still find it odd that when I change the zoom level there, the player continues. Does that possibly reset the directx object?
